Chainlink Builds Momentum Above $17.50 As Market Awaits Breakout From Tight Range
LINK has strong support at $17.51 indicating that there is consistent accumulation around the lower Fibonacci areas.
The 43 RSI is a sign of balanced momentum meaning that there is not much pressure to sell or maybe the potential to move on the upside.
Resistance at 18.01 stands as the most important pivot, and a breakout to the 22.00 level can be achieved in case of support.
Chainlink (LINK) still retains a consistent technical framework in the context of larger volatility in a crypto economy. The recent movement of the asset has evolved the interest of the market after holding stronger lows and consolidating at higher levels above the big support. Latest technical indicators have at least made the prospect of a new surge in strength in the last quarter of the year to occur.
As of writing, LINK stands at $18.01, which is a 6.6% gain in the last seven days. The asset has also increased against Bitcoin by 1.2% and 1.9% against Ethereum by $0.0001611 and $0.004556 respectively. The indication is that a stable accumulation is occurring about the zone of $17.50; buyers seem to have found a defensive base after the recent market corrections.
Technical Setup Reinforces Local Support Stability
The chart structure shows LINK holding its support at $17.51, aligning closely with the lower Fibonacci retracement zone. This level has always been an immediate point of demand throughout the last sessions. The immediate resistance is at $18.01 which is creating a tight trading range which traders are closely watching to break out.
In the broader view, Fibonacci extensions mark upper targets beyond $22.00 if the current support remains intact. The technical framework also highlights symmetrical consolidation patterns, often preceding stronger directional moves. However, recent price action indicates restrained participation, with trading volumes maintaining moderate levels.
Indicators Suggest a Neutral Yet Strengthening Momentum
Relative Strength Index (RSI) is currently moving around at 43 which points to neutral market momentum with the ability to appreciate additional. This reading concurred with continual consolidation in strategic midrange areas. Interestingly, the trends in RSI seem to have hit a bottom following a previous decline, which is an indication that the selling side has calmed down in the meantime.
All short-term recoveries attempts are limited by the region of the 18, which now serves as a starting point of further sessions. Sustained trading above this mark could increase confidence among market participants, particularly as liquidity conditions improve across major exchanges.
Market Context Points Toward Measured Positioning
Recent market commentary emphasizes caution in position sizing despite rising optimism. Traders continue to reference the $17.51 support as a logical stop placement relative to take-profit targets. With liquidity gradually returning to mid-cap assets, Chainlink’s steady behavior reflects calculated positioning rather than speculative excess.
The current formation therefore underscores a technically balanced setup—marked by disciplined accumulation, defined risk parameters, and cautious optimism into the year’s final months.
